The Middle East Network Operator Group Meeting & Peering Forum is the largest, non-commercial, technical, educational and community-oriented event in the Middle East. The annual event brings together key Internet industry players from the region and all over the globe to discuss core operational issues, share knowledge and expertise and to identify areas for regional cooperation.

The five-day event includes three days of capacity building workshops, two days of plenary sessions and several side activities. The event aims to improve the Internet resilience, scalability, security and interconnection in the region.


After a review by the MENOG team of the current workload for these events the team decided to divided the responsibilities among the following groups:
MENOG Organising Committee: (New)

MENOG OC is responsible for the overall planning and management of the event.

MENOG Programme Committee:

MENOG PC is responsible for the agenda development for the two plenary days.

MENOG Secretariat:

The MENOG Sec is responsible for the overall administrative, organisational and logistical support for the event. 

The RIPE NCC currently holds the MENOG Secretariat function.



MENOG Organising Committee (OC) Responsibilities:

MENOG OC is responsible for the overall planning and management of the event.

The MENOG OC comprises of seven seats. Each seat on the MENOG OC will be responsible and accountable for one of the willing meeting functions:

·      Seat 1: Treasurer

This seat is reserved for a community member that will be responsible for working with the MENOG Secretariat on all financial aspects of the event including sponsorships, budgeting, training partners. This seat will be responsible to make sure that the event runs optimally within the available budget. 

·      Seat 2: Fellowship

This seat is reserved for a community member that will be responsible for working with the MENOG Secretariat on all aspects related to the fellowship program including selection, liaising and onsite mentoring.  This seat will be responsible to make sure that the fellowship program provides the best value to the fellows and the event. 

·      Seat 3: Capacity Building

This seat is reserved for a community member that will be responsible for working with the MENOG Secretariat and the training partners on delivering on the MENOG roadshows and capacity building activities (such as day zero sessions) during the event and throughout the year. 

·      Seat 4: Social Media and Community Engagement

This seat is reserved for a community member that will be responsible for planning, implementing and monitoring the event’s social media, mailing list and community engagement in order to increase participation and awareness.

·      Seat 5: Local Host

This seat is reserved for the upcoming MENOG event local host to share any local insights and perspectives to the MENOG OC members.

·      Seat 6: MENOG PC

This seat is reserved for the MENOG PC (chair or Co-chair) to relay back the agenda building progress to the MENOG OC members.

·      Seat 7: MENOG Secretariat

This seat is reserved for the MENOG Secretariat to relay back the event coordination progress and future actions that require attention from MENOG OC members.
